Opposites

by Snazzy

Published January 12, 2016

In Poems

You'll have your newspapers

and I'll have my funpapers.

You'll have your smartphone 

and I'll have my dumbphone.

~

You'll have your good day

and I'll have my bad day.

If you take the back roads,

then I'll take the highway.

~

You'll have your pickles,

your peaches and pears.

I'll have my cucumbers,

my oranges and hairs.

~

You'll take the green chair,

but I don't wanna sit.

Cause honey, whatever you have,

I'll want the opposite.
